Output 37024148690d6c55a17142e7ad66e524e015e49c877f84297ea5f1cb139ebb40:1
- value
- 3138516
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ed9b9b04a9792541eea59b369fa0af1ac123691 OP_EQUAL
- address
- 3EiLhc6dcAix9R9tds9kvvxKTdSzm2SzJr
- transaction
- 37024148690d6c55a17142e7ad66e524e015e49c877f84297ea5f1cb139ebb40
- spent
- true